> And/or, it's possible to hide the entry o=NetscapeRoot from unpriviligied users
> ? I've ACL on it to deny read inside, but, the "o=NetscapeRoot" stay visible
> when anonymous user browse with an LDAP browser for example.
>   
The console requires anonymous search/read access on o=netscaperoot in 
order to login.  This is so you can just type in "admin" for your user 
name instead of 
"uid=admin,cn=Administrators,ou=TopologyManagement,o=NetscapeRoot".  
However, if you don't mind typing in the latter every time you 
authenticate to the console or to admin express, you should be able to 
remove that anonymous access aci.
